Ethanol Fireplaces
Ethanol fireplaces don't require chimneys, flues, or gas lines, which makes them easy to install in apartments and condos. Fireplaces that are vent-free can be found in tabletop, wall mounted or freestanding models.
They also create no smoke or ash, and need little maintenance. Learn more about ethanol fireplaces.
1. Environmentally Friendly
Ethanol Fireplaces are an environmentally friendly alternative to wood fireplace-burning stoves as well as traditional chimney fireplaces. They offer the same ambiance and fire-look, without the piles of ash, soot, and odor that traditional fireplaces have. They can be used almost anywhere in your office or home.
It is essential to follow all safety guidelines when adding an ethanol fireplace to your home. The owner's manual that comes with each bioethanol fireplace will likely provide these safety guidelines. Some examples include making sure you don't add more fuel to a fireplace that is burning bioethanol fire, and let it cool completely before refilling. Also, keep your bioethanol fire away from any combustible materials and do not move it when it is lit.
The use of ethanol-based fireplaces are safer than those that use gas. They don't emit carbon monoxide, which could cause serious health issues for your health. However, as with any open flame, it is important to keep these fireplaces away from combustible materials and children. Also, you should always have a fire extinguisher in your home in case of emergency.
Since they don't emit smoke or soot or odor They are easier to maintain than traditional chimney fireplaces. Additionally, they don't require complex ventilation systems or built-in chimneys to circulate air. This makes them an attractive and efficient choice for homeowners who wish to enjoy the look and feel of a real fire without the extra hassle.
Although ethanol fireplaces are able to provide warmth, their output is not as high as that of a wood-burning fire or gas stove. They might not be the best option for those seeking to upgrade their heating system.
While ethanol fireplaces are safe and easy to operate, they must be properly installed and used in order to avoid fire hazards. It is important to follow the manufacturer's guidelines regarding installation and to be cautious not to put them near combustible materials such as curtains or clothing. It's recommended to keep them at least one metre away from pets and children and to exercise caution when lighting them.
2. No smoke or ash
Ethanol fireplaces are a great option for those who are concerned about the environment. Since there is no chimney or pipe to be found, they release only water and carbon dioxide during the process of burning. This makes them a great alternative to traditional wood fireplaces, which produce lots of smoke and ash that must be removed from the chimney as well as other areas of the home.
The majority of ethanol burners have an easy control panel that can be used to alter the flame's brightness and size, as well as to turn the unit off or on. You can also use the lid to put out the flame by pushing it across the opening. However, since a fire is still burning inside the burner, it is important to always be vigilant and keep it away from any fabric or clothing items which could catch fire.
Aside from a little soot that can build up on the burner or on other surfaces, ethanol fireplaces are virtually smoke and ash free. This helps to make them a safe option for homes with children or pets and allows them to be used in bars, dining rooms and other commercial areas.
It is possible to install ethanol fireplaces in any room, even those with no chimneys, as they do not require a vent. They can also be used outdoors which is why hotels and spas love their use. The majority of them are freestanding and don't require any installation. Some models can be recessed in the wall or built to create a "firebox".
Because they don't need a flue or chimney installing an ethanol fireplace is cheaper than other types of outdoor or indoor fire features. Certain models are portable and can be moved easily, which is a major benefit when you're planning to sell your home in the near future, or simply moving to a new location.
As with any other type of fireplace, ethanol fireplaces shouldn't be used in homes that are not tightly sealed or in small indoor spaces. They should be located near a CO detector. They should also only be used with fuel made of ethanol that is specifically designed for this fireplace. Using another type of fuel could lead to explosions or fires.
